Total Crime Rate
127.3 per 1,000
All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Fernley Road area has the 13th highest crime rate of 35 local areas in Sparkbrook & Balsall Heath East , and the 1048th highest crime rate of 3,083 local areas in Birmingham .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Fernley Road (B11 3NP) in the last 12 months was 127.3 per 1,000 residents and was 52.9% higher than the Sparkbrook & Balsall Heath East average (83.3 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 35 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, unchanged from 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Drugs 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Other theft ( -75.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 46 (≈ 92.9 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-2.1%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 35.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Fernley Road (B11 3NP), the main crime hotspot is near Lime Court. Police recorded 83 crimes here, including 44 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
